Fecal Microbiota Transplant (FMT)
The Fecal Microbiota Transplant (FMT) using Allogeneic human stool in glycerol (10%) (AHSG) intervention will be administered via rectal retention enema and performed in either an inpatient or outpatient clinic.
Bowel preparation
Trial participants will undergo the bowel preparation by taking magnesium citrate the day before the cycle begins (Day -1).
Stool or perirectal swab sampling
Stool or perirectal swabs will be collected at screening (for eligibility determination) and Days 1, 2, 15, and 36 of each cycle.
Fasting
In Cycle 1 and Cycle 2, participants cannot consume food, alcohol, or other liquids on Day 1 prior to the intervention. Trial participants will not be fasting on Day 1 of Cycle 0.
